Biography

Kushtrim Istrefi is an Associate Professor at Utrecht University specializing in Public International Law and Human Rights Law. He has a distinguished academic and professional track record, particularly as the director of the Master's programme in Public International Law and as the co-founder and coordinator of the Research Platform on Peace, Security, and Human Rights. Previously, he was chairperson of the School of Law's Education Committee, focusing on developing new tracks and specializations in Conflict Security. He has supervised numerous master's and PhD theses and has a keen interest in the European Convention on Human Rights (ECHR) and its intersection with issues of international security. His published works span a wide array of topics including human rights in wartime, counter-terrorism, and judicial activism, notably contributing to the Companion on the ECHR with significant academic input. He is also co-editing several books on international dispute settlement and human rights accountability. With experience as a visiting fellow at prestigious institutes, Istrefi has litigated high-profile cases and advised on critical human rights issues, holding consulting roles in international law related to peace. In addition to his teaching responsibilities, he actively engages with media on current developments in international law and politics.
